Output 7b5d524ab5a68f390f25dd9b1d3757bad187004b153c5d30b6f3daa8f49d63fb:0

value
19829551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c2d1d180dd28212c1dc48e0714267eaa8cf2f59 OP_EQUAL
address
MEqwdZTtnQULHpVPqfnxvqvAj7XsKuBD5L
transaction
7b5d524ab5a68f390f25dd9b1d3757bad187004b153c5d30b6f3daa8f49d63fb
spent
true